
A form of stand-up combat, kick boxing is one of the most popular forms of stand-up martial arts. It is a form of punching and kicking that is usually performed in a boxing arena. The technique requires the wear of boxing gloves, mouthguards, shorts, and bare feet. It is an excellent form of self-defence and is also considered a form of general fitness.
Kick boxing can be a good cardiovascular exercise and help tone any muscle. Kick boxing burns lots more calories than traditional exercise.
